U.s. Fish and Wildlife Service: Listed Species Believed to or Known to Occur in Each State

Curated by ACT

This page was created for quick access to pages that offer the most recent fact sheets, life history, and regulatory information for different animal species. Choose a state in the list to find a listing of animal species, and follow links to get started.
